4. Video game balancing
In my video game all the play able characters have the same power
level and skill, but depending on how much the player upgrades one
character they could be way more powerful than the other
character, but this is all dependent on how you play the game.
The enemies in the game won’t be that powerful, however the
more the player progresses the more powerful the enemies get. I’ve
done this because as the player progresses his characters are going
to get more and more powerful, so to stop the game from getting
too easy, I decided to make the enemies more powerful.
So the game isn’t unbalanced but depending on how you play one
character could be overpowered, but you would sacrifice using your
other characters as they would be week compared to the enemies.

6. Style sheet
Video game
I chose this image style because a side scroller show clear progression through the
game. Also these types of games are perfect for showing fights or battles, because it
mainly focuses on the character and focuses less on the background. It also keeps the
audience guessing about what's going to happen next because they can’t see ahead
of them, so it builds suspense. These types of games are always fighting games,
which is what my game will be, so the genre and style fit perfectly. There will be no
cut scenes in my video game so the whole game will have this one camera angle. It
will be a still background, so the background won’t have any animations to it, it will
just be a one layer image.

12. Rational for VG layouts
As you can see from my layouts I have gone with a
traditional retro style layout for my video game, the
reason for doing this is because its easy to make, and its
easier for the audience to understand what's going on in
the scene. It also appeals to an audience who prefer
classical games. As you can see in one of the layouts the
health bar is at the top, I positioned it there because its
then more noticeable to the audience, and they will
always keep an eye on it. You can see in both the layouts
the playable character comes from the left, I did this
because you read from left to right, so to show
progression to the player having there character run to
the right seems more logical.
15. Rational for BA layouts
I tried to go for a dramatic feel, and to make it look like and
action game. As you can see in both layers the title is in the
center of the page, I did this because I believe that this is
where the audience will look first. I placed the company
logo and age rating where they would traditionally go, so
the audience will exactly where to look to see who made
the game. In the second layout I show a clear divide
between character, to show the heroes and the villains,
whilst in the first layout there is only one villain and he’s
placed above the heroes, this immediately tells the
audience that the villain is more powerful than the heroes,
so it lets the audience know that it will be a challenge to
defeat this villain.
